Merge pull request #2 from e11it/fix_san_duplicate

Fix: San values #2921
This commit is contained in:
e11it 2020-03-03 21:45:55 +03:00 committed by GitHub
commit 6ed70eb9eb
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-146,7 +146,9 @@ class CertificateInputSchema(CertificateCreationSchema):
data["extensions"]["subAltNames"] = {"names": []}
elif not data["extensions"]["subAltNames"].get("names"):
data["extensions"]["subAltNames"]["names"] = []
data["extensions"]["subAltNames"]["names"] += csr_sans
if not data["extensions"]["subAltNames"]["names"]:
data["extensions"]["subAltNames"]["names"] += csr_sans
return missing.convert_validity_years(data)